Brewers edge Athletics in Boys and Girls game

By The Citizen staff report

Friday, May 30, 2008 11:42 PM EDT

Emily Harding Nick Heyde, Oliva Maassen, Max Bergan and Jakob Borza all led The Printery Brewers with four hits each in a 26-25 win over Clear Vision Athletics in a Boys and Girls Baseball game Friday.
Harding had a home run on top of her four hits. Ryan Treat played well on defense in the win and even recorded a triple play.

Meg Giancotta, Lindsey Quinn, Mitch Hulik led the Athletics with three hits each. Jude Diffin, Mason Rivett and Casey Hulik made key defensive plays for the Athletics.

SANDLOT LEAGUE

Byrne Dairy 5, Mark's Pizzeria 3

Peyton Gregory led Byrne Dairy with two runs as they scored four in the bottom of the third inning. James Smith had an RBI and Shane Alexander was on the mound for Byrne.

Morgan Malone recorded an RBI double for Mark's. Tony Feocco finished with a double and Jimmy Feocco had a single.

LITTLE LEAGUE

Nucor 9, Angelo's Pizza 0

Jeff Gardner went 3-for-4 with a double and a two-run home run . Justin Valentino had a double and also split time on the mound with Gardner. Jack Hensel had a multi-hit game. Erik Baim and Christian Bozak played outstanding defense for Nucor.

Kevin DiCola, Jordan Jackson, Ryan Ringwood and Jerald Wilkes each had a hit while Patrick Rizzo made some key plays in the field.

Tom Thumb 8, Auburn Police Department 7

Billy Farrington had the winning hit for Tom Thumb in the sixth inning. Nick Mitchell tossed 5 1-3 innings and Skip Fasce went 1 2-3 innings as the two combined for eight strikeouts. Max Pinchak led the defense and also picked up three hits, as did Mitchell. Fasce doubled and singled.

Nick Covich, Brandon Noga and Max Hogan all connected for two base hits for APD while Hogan doubled.
